The short version
With 4,728 people, Pollock Pines is a city in California. The median age is 40.2, about 5 years above the US median. Getting to work takes 27 minutes on average. About 17% of adults have finished a four-year degree. 74% of homes are owner-occupied. The population has held roughly steady since 1990.

Frequently asked
How many people live in Pollock Pines, California? Pollock Pines, California has about 4,728 residents according to the 2000 Census.
What is the median household income in Pollock Pines, California? The typical household in Pollock Pines, California earns about $41,294 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is Pollock Pines, California expensive? In Pollock Pines, California, the median home is worth about $135,100, and the typical rent is about $639 a month.
How educated are people in Pollock Pines, California? About 16.7% of adults age 25 and over in Pollock Pines, California h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in Pollock Pines, California? About 9.1% of people in Pollock Pines, California live below the federal poverty line.
Has Pollock Pines, California grown since 1990? Yes, Pollock Pines, California has grown since 1990. The population has added about 437 residents, a change of about 10 percent over that period.
